Maribeth Clemente was born in 1962 in the United States.
Maribeth Clemente graduated from Catholic Central High School in Troy, New York. She was captivated by Paris when she first visited France at the age of sixteen and she later returned to the city to spend a year studying at Sorbonne University. Then she attended Simmons College (now Simmons University) where she received a Bachelor of Arts degree in international management and fine arts.
Maribeth Clemente found herself back in Paris at the age of twenty-five. There, in 1987, she founded a tour company called Chic Promenade, which guided out-of-town shoppers through the Parisian shopping experience. Clemente compiled information about her favorite places into her first book, The Chic Shopper's Guide to Paris.
In 1994 Clemente left her tour company to devote more time to writing about her favorite subject. The result was The Riches of France: A Shopping and Touring Guide to the French Provinces, in which she provides a wealth of information for those planning a French shopping spree, from advice regarding trip planning and regional specialties to dining and lodging. The Riches of France is a lively read due to Clemente's humorous first-person voice and inclusion of plenty of anecdotes.
Clemente's third book, The Riches of Paris: A Shopping and Touring Guide, updates and expands upon her first volume on the subject of shopping in France's capital city. Clemente guides readers through various shops, restaurants, boutiques, and spas. While she includes a section on bargains, the destinations mentioned are mostly upscale using her vast insider's knowledge of the Parisian culture. Clemente shares her edge on the best boutiques, restaurants, wine cellars.
Her latest book, A Tour of the Heart: A Seductive Cycling Trip Through France, is a part memoir, part love story and a romantic ode to the most visited country in the world.
Clemente's current specialties are travel writing and ski instruction. She joined Telluride Ski & Golf as a ski instructor in 2003. She writes for Bonjour Colorado where she posts stories about travel, fashion, beauty, shopping. Her interests reflect an eclectic mix of culture, sophistication, and a dose of social consciousness. She also hosts Travel Fun, a talk show on travel on KOTO in Telluride.

Quotations:
"I love moving freely between my different personas, switching out ski togs, and hiking clothes for chic tops and sleek black pants. I am grateful that my two seemingly disparate worlds have met and that I can express my many interests - particularly my great passion for travel and curiosity about finely made products - in a variety of outlets."
"France is a blessed land and the French know how to show her off in the most lovely manner."
In Telluride, she's often referred to as "the French lady" or "the travel lady."
